Since backpacks came up tangentially in another thread, I thought I'd make a separate post:

1. Do backpacks drop often as loot? So far I've bought 1 from a shop ($3,000 or so for a medium pack if I recall), and was kind of disappointed by the fact that it only has like 21 slots.

2. How do the more expensive ($15,000?) backpacks that have nano tech work? It's inferred that many of them turn low QL items of a specific type into high(er) QL items, but it would be nice to know the details...

3. Is there any problem with loading yourself down with too much stuff? I.e., does it ever effect your speed/combat skills?

OlowNon wrote:2. How do the more expensive ($15,000?) backpacks that have nano tech work?
If a backpack gives a stat bonus, you have to equip it to gain the bonus, which means not only raising your Adventuring skill, but also giving up the protection of a real piece of back armor. It's rarely worth it.

You do not need to put a backpack on to use it as a container. You can have any number in your inventory and put stuff in all of them.
It's inferred that many of them turn low QL items of a specific type into high(er) QL items, but it would be nice to know the details...
I'm not sure what you read, but it's totally wrong.

All Backpacks hold 21 spaces, so if you're short of cash go for the plain Small Backpack.

However, the main idea now with different Backpacks is that it allows you to have packs that look different in your bank to make it easier to catigorise & find things...

Backpacks can also be renamed, open the pack & in the little window there will be an i in the top left corner, clicking on this will give you a list to chose from (one of which will be the rename feature), so you can further order your bank.
